    Nigerian-American Artist Yinminu Unveils Afrobeats Single  “Spiritual” off Forthcoming Album ‘We Are Not The Same’

    Nigerian-American artist and songwriter Yinminu releases “Spiritual,” the first track from his upcoming multi-genre project WE ARE NOT THE SAME.

    “Spiritual” introduces the emotional core of the project. Blending elements of Afrobeats and alternative R&B, the song centers on clarity, surrender, and the quiet power of being seen when you cannot see yourself. Built around warm vocal layers, steady percussion, and meditative writing, “Spiritual” sets the tone for a body of work focused on growth, identity, and transformation.

    “This song came from a moment where everything finally made sense,” Yinminu shares. “It’s about letting go of what you’re trying to force and allowing yourself to be guided. It’s the feeling of being understood without having to explain.”

    The release marks the beginning of a five-song rollout that spans different genres and emotional chapters. WE ARE NOT THE SAME moves through themes of surrender (“Spiritual”), confidence (“Missed Calls”), heaviness (“Secrets”), emotional transition (“Changes”), and survival (“It’s Not The Same Anymore”). Each track offers a different vantage point on the central idea that transformation, though sometimes uncomfortable, is necessary.

    “Spiritual” was recorded in Oakland with collaborators, Diaspora Boys.; who helped shape its textured, intimate soundscape. The track arrives with striking visuals featuring Yinminu overlooking the Pacific coastline in flowing red fabric; an image that mirrors the song’s energy: calm, powerful, and centered.

    Ghanian Afrobeats Artist Lucky Siki Celebrates the Lagos Party Season with Debut Single “Derty December”

    Ghanaian Afrobeats artist, LUCKY SIKI, makes his industry debut with the party anthem  “Derty December” 

    It’s a high-voltage song that perfectly captures the sight and sound of Nigeria’s festive season, with its colors, unfiltered and raw energy and camaraderie.

    Driven by an Afrocentric trap beat with ambitious storytelling of the diaspora lifestyle, the record captures it all; the movement of shakers from party to afterparty, in convoys and police escorts, the meeting of old friends and introduction to new ones from around the world, all gathering to celebrate the season in Lagos, Nigeria.

    From “March that machine” to “na convoy convoy,” “Derty December” captures the reckless joy and coded status play that defines December in Naija.

    “This is Lagos’ most notorious month bottled in a beat: the chaos, the champagne, the convoys, the comeback energy of the diaspora,”says Lucky Siki.

    He added: “December in Nigeria is “pure madness”, it is electric, rowdy and dangerous but the raw joy you experience is what pulls you back every year and that’s what I wanted to capture with this track.” 

    Derty December plays into this rowdiness, it’s a chant-driven street anthem built for the clubs, for the cruise, and for every night the city refuses to sleep.

    Nigerian Artist Ayox and German DJ VØGUE Collaborate on  Afro House Remix of Afrobeats Single “Delilah”

    Nigerian Afrobeats artist Ayox is reintroducing his single Delilah through a bold new lens, as German DJ and producer VØGUE delivers an Afro-House remix that fuses soulful storytelling with dancefloor vitality.

    First released in its original form, Delilah captured listeners with Ayox’s heartfelt vocals, deeply rooted in spiritual reflection, and its seamless fusion of Fuji, Guji, and Afrobeats influences. 

    The remix bridges Nigerian soul and German electronic innovation, blending Ayox’s emotive storytelling with VØGUE’s dynamic, global production style.

    The result is a vibrant cultural dialogue between Lagos and Berlin: soulful African rhythm meets the refined production of Europe’s electronic music scene.

    Born Ayomide Bakare Iyanuoluwa, Ayox’s sound blends Afrobeats with Fuji, Guji, and traditional Yoruba influences. 

    While VØGUE began DJing at the age of 16 and has since become a rising force in Germany’s electronic music scene. 

    He has performed alongside major artists such as Drake, Major Lazer, The Weeknd, and N.E.R.D. As part of Summer Cem’s Scorpion Gang, he has collaborated with prominent producers including Luciano, Murda, and Ezhel. 

    Recently, his own Afro-House releases have gained strong support from the Keinemusik collective and globally renowned DJ Black Coffee, further establishing his position in the international electronic music community.
